> +TRACE_EVENT(sockmap_redirect,
> + TP_PROTO(const struct sock *sk, const char *type,
> + const struct bpf_prog *prog, int length, int act),
> + TP_ARGS(sk, type, prog, length, act),
> +
> + TP_STRUCT__entry(
> + __field(const void *, sk)
> + __field(const char *, type)
On 64bit, const char * is 8 bytes, and you are pointing it to a string of
size 4 bytes (3 chars and '\0'). Why not just make it a constant string, or
better yet, an enum?
